Abstract
The utility model discloses a kind of water inlet structures for the water purifier of easy cleaning float type impurity fetched water, including accommodating bottle, the inner wall for accommodating bottle is covered with one layer of rubber finger sleeve, the upper surface of the rubber finger sleeve is adhesively fixed on the upper surface for accommodating bottle, a discharge outlet is equipped in the middle part of the lower end of the rubber finger sleeve, the discharge outlet is fixed with discharge structure.

Specific implementation mode
Referring to Fig. 1, Fig. 2, a kind of water inlet structure for the water purifier fetched water, the water inlet structure includes accommodating bottle, described
Accommodate bottle bottleneck be equipped with for water inlet overlapped outer rim.The inner wall for accommodating bottle is covered with one layer of anticorrosion material system
At rubber finger sleeve, the upper surface of the rubber finger sleeve is adhesively fixed on the upper surface for accommodating bottle, the other parts of the rubber finger sleeve
It is bonded with the inner wall for accommodating bottle, forms being isolated between water and receiving bottle bottle wall, a row is equipped in the middle part of the lower end of the rubber finger sleeve
The mouth of a river, the discharge outlet are fixed with discharge structure.
The discharge structure includes connector, upper extension tube, lower extension, and the connector is tightly connected with rubber finger sleeve,
The lower extension is connected to upper extension tube, and is passed down through the bottom wall for accommodating bottle, and the peripheral surface of the upper extension tube is equipped with spiral shell
Line, the lower part of the upper extension tube were equipped with the mouth of a river and were connected to the inner cavity of rubber finger sleeve, and the top connection one of the upper extension tube is adjusted
Device is saved, the adjuster includes the connecting rod positioned at middle part, is fixed on the handle on connecting rod top, and the handle, which is located at, accommodates bottle
Top prevents from polluting, and is fixed on the thread bush of connecting rod lower part, and the thread bush is threadedly coupled with upper extension tube, it is described on prolong
The lower part for stretching pipe is cased with a sealing ring, and the sealing ring was located at the lower section at the mouth of a river.
In the present embodiment, the longitudinal section of the connector is in " I " fonts, the recess of the rubber finger sleeve insertion connector
And it is adhesively fixed.The bottom wall for accommodating bottle is equipped with the card slot for being positioned to connector, prevents connector from moving.
Under normality, the thread bush was located at the top at the mouth of a river, and discharge structure is in hull-borne, and water purifier keeps filtering
State;When needing to clear up floatability impurity, the lower end for tightening the thread bush is contacted with sealing ring, was sealed the mouth of a river, and was integrally taken
Lower water inlet structure outwells whole impurity, water together, and then by adjuster, pull-up draining is tied together with rubber finger sleeve upwards
Structure can fully clean rubber finger sleeve at this time.
